隨著人工智慧技術的不斷發展,越來越多的工具開始集成AI元素,這也包括了樣式構建工具。StyleBuilder是一款使用了AI技術的樣式構建工具,它可以為開發人員提供更加智能化和高效的視覺設計方案。
一、智能化布局設計
在StyleBuilder中,使用AI技術的第一個方面是智能化布局設計。使用時僅需提供所需的布局信息,StyleBuilder就可以自動推薦最佳的布局方案,大大提高了布局設計的效率。
以一個簡單的登錄表單為例,下面是使用傳統方式設計的代碼示例:
<form> <label for="username">用戶名:</label> <input type="text" id="username" name="username"> <label for="password">密碼:</label> <input type="password" id="password" name="password"> <input type="submit" value="登錄"> </form>
使用StyleBuilder進行智能化布局設計後,代碼示例可以自動變為:
<form class="sb-form"> <div class="sb-form-group"> <label for="username">用戶名:</label> <input type="text" id="username" name="username"> </div> <div class="sb-form-group"> <label for="password">密碼:</label> <input type="password" id="password" name="password"> </div> <input type="submit" value="登錄" class="sb-btn"> </form>
StyleBuilder自動添加了表單組的樣式,以及適當的按鈕樣式等,大大簡化了布局設計過程。
二、智能化顏色選擇
在網站和應用程序的設計中,顏色對於界面的美觀和可讀性至關重要。在傳統的設計流程中,開發人員需要從無數的配色方案中選擇合適的顏色。而在StyleBuilder中,使用AI技術,所有的顏色選擇只需要一次點擊即可得出。
例如,在設計一個按鈕時,傳統的設計流程可能需要經過以下步驟:
- 選擇按鈕的樣式和形狀
- 選擇合適的顏色
- 添加按鈕的代碼
而使用StyleBuilder,只需要提供按鈕的樣式和形狀,程序就會自動為開發人員推薦最佳的顏色方案。下面是按鈕代碼的示例:
<button class="sb-btn sb-btn-primary">主要按鈕</button> <button class="sb-btn sb-btn-danger">危險按鈕</button> <button class="sb-btn sb-btn-success">成功按鈕</button>
這樣,開發人員就可以省去繁瑣的顏色搭配過程,專註於產品的開發和改進。
三、智能化字體設置
除了顏色以外,字體也是設計中不可或缺的元素。在傳統的設計流程中,開發人員需要從大量字體中選擇最適合的字體,並為每一個字體設置合適的字型大小、行高等。而在StyleBuilder中,使用了智能化字體設置,所有的字體樣式選擇都是一次性的。
在StyleBuilder中,開發人員可以直接選擇所需的字體主題,然後自動生成適當的字體樣式代碼。下面是一個示例代碼:
<h1 class="sb-heading">主標題</h1> <h2 class="sb-heading">副標題</h2> <p class="sb-text">這是正文,初始字體大小為15px</p>
可以看到,開發人員只需要選擇適合的字體主題,程序就會自動為其生成適當的字型大小、行高等設置。
四、智能化自適應布局
在移動設備普及的今天,越來越多的網站和應用程序需要兼顧不同設備上的界面顯示效果。傳統的做法是通過編寫媒體查詢來適配不同設備,這需要開發人員針對不同的設備分別編寫代碼。而在StyleBuilder中,使用了智能化自適應布局方案,這一過程變得非常簡單。
在使用StyleBuilder時,開發人員只需要提供需要適配的設備類型,程序就會自動為其生成相應的代碼。以下是一個適配不同設備的代碼示例:
<div class="sb-container"> <div class="sb-row"> <div class="sb-col sb-col-xs-12 sb-col-md-6">左側列</div> <div class="sb-col sb-col-xs-12 sb-col-md-6">右側列</div> </div> </div>
在這個例子中,使用了sb-col-*的類來指定不同的列寬,開發人員只需要指定需要適配的設備類型,StyleBuilder就會自動為其生成相應的媒體查詢代碼。
總結
通過智能化布局、顏色選擇、字體設置和自適應布局等多種功能,StyleBuilder為開發人員提供了更加智能化、高效化的樣式構建方案。未來,隨著人工智慧技術的不斷發展,StyleBuilder也將會不斷優化和更新,為開發人員帶來更好的使用體驗。
原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/241106.html